Overview

The massive volume of filings at the Chinese Patent Office exceeds the filings of the next four most active patent offices combined. This filing surge in China signals a rapid shift to China as the center for the leading-edge technologies that will enable the Fourth Industrial Revolution.

The massive prior art collection being built by the Chinese Patent Office comes at the same time the Chinese are investing in infrastructure and loans to the many countries along European and African trade routes. The Chinese prior art collection seems poised to dominate decisions on patentability as a natural outgrowth of this dissemination of technological information throughout Europe, Asia and Africa.

Meanwhile, China has adopted an expansive definition of what constitutes patent-eligible subject matter, which may even be broader than the definitions in the EPO, JPO, and KIPO, and certainly broader than definitions in the US.
